Output 8777250e83a15518d8c627326bcfcff58338c0e03b40d430b43f67c803a29144:3

value
9900000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d7a24b3ff665b1bd4868901dad5ea94008e63fd OP_EQUALVERIFY OP_CHECKSIG
address
16c4YNa3apoCX6Gz8gb5kYwbnvciLPrRgQ
transaction
8777250e83a15518d8c627326bcfcff58338c0e03b40d430b43f67c803a29144
spent
true